Dr. April Lindner, a professor and poet who has also updated the Brontë sisters in two novels for young adults, is the guest speaker for Bluffton University’s 32nd annual English Festival on Oct. 20.
In the English Festival Forum, at 11 a.m. that Tuesday in Founders Hall, Lindner will address why so many readers enjoy new versions of old myths and stories. Her talk, titled “Re-Imaginings: Messing with the Classics,” is free and open to the public.
